Emulation du PC-1600
Modérateur : Politburo
- charognard
- Fonctionne à 9600 bauds
- Messages : 4412
- Enregistré le : 06 juin 2007 19:28
- Localisation : Indre et loire
- Contact :
Re: Emulation du PC-1600
pas de problème remi j'y suis
je regarde ce we et je t'envoi une des page mémoire pour voir
sinon j'utilise ce pilote moi et nickel (garanti sans virus)
http://fr.normand.free.fr/sili/tu-s9.rar il fonctionne avec tout mes adaptateurs USB/RS232
je regarde ce we et je t'envoi une des page mémoire pour voir
sinon j'utilise ce pilote moi et nickel (garanti sans virus)
http://fr.normand.free.fr/sili/tu-s9.rar il fonctionne avec tout mes adaptateurs USB/RS232
- charognard
- Fonctionne à 9600 bauds
- Messages : 4412
- Enregistré le : 06 juin 2007 19:28
- Localisation : Indre et loire
- Contact :
Re: Emulation du PC-1600
j'ai commencé l'extraction
avec le programme maison suivant
j'ai extrait cette zone
http://fr.normand.free.fr/sili/rom/romI-0.txt
je compte aussi faire les zones
dis moi si ça te convient ????
#0 &4000~&7FFF ROM II
#3 &4000~&7FFF ROM III
#6 &8000~&BFFF ROM IV
avec le programme maison suivant
Code : Tout sélectionner
OPEN "COM1:" FOR OUTPUT AS #1
FOR A=0TO &3FFF
B=PEEK# (0,A)
IF AMOD32=0THEN PRINT #1,"":PRINT #1,RIGHT$ ("000"+HEX$ A,4);":";
PRINT #1,RIGHT$ ("0"+HEX$ B,2);
NEXT
http://fr.normand.free.fr/sili/rom/romI-0.txt
je compte aussi faire les zones
dis moi si ça te convient ????
#0 &4000~&7FFF ROM II
#3 &4000~&7FFF ROM III
#6 &8000~&BFFF ROM IV
-
- Fonctionne à 2400 bauds
- Messages : 2221
- Enregistré le : 13 mars 2006 15:39
- Localisation : Issy
- Contact :
Re: Emulation du PC-1600
GENIAL !!!
Merci beaucoup
Le txt me va impeccable.
As tu également le CE1600P ? bank 4 et 5 de &4000 à &7FFF
Concernant le MODE 1, penses tu que la ROM "PC1500" est incluse dans celles du 1600 ? je crois me souvenir avoir lu quelque part (y a tellement de doc ) un truc sur la bank #3B ... je vais creuser ça.
merci encore
Rémy
Merci beaucoup
Le txt me va impeccable.
As tu également le CE1600P ? bank 4 et 5 de &4000 à &7FFF
Concernant le MODE 1, penses tu que la ROM "PC1500" est incluse dans celles du 1600 ? je crois me souvenir avoir lu quelque part (y a tellement de doc ) un truc sur la bank #3B ... je vais creuser ça.
merci encore
Rémy
PockEmul, Emulateur de pocket Sharp, Canon, Casio, HP, TI, NEC, Panasonic, Sanco, Seiko, General, National, ....
sur Windows, Linux, OS X et Android
Available now on the Google Play Store and the Apple Store
sur Windows, Linux, OS X et Android
Available now on the Google Play Store and the Apple Store
- charognard
- Fonctionne à 9600 bauds
- Messages : 4412
- Enregistré le : 06 juin 2007 19:28
- Localisation : Indre et loire
- Contact :
Re: Emulation du PC-1600
et non pas de CE1600P à mon grand desespoir
pour la map mémoire regarde dans le doc PC1600.pdf qui est une compilation des sharpentiers sur le 1600
il y a bien un bout de rom est port 3 que je vais extraire.
par contre vu que j'ai un linkage avec mon module memoire je ne puis passer en mode 1
en cours ....
si tu as besoin de photo de retouche d'image ou d'autre chose n'hésite pas
pour la map mémoire regarde dans le doc PC1600.pdf qui est une compilation des sharpentiers sur le 1600
il y a bien un bout de rom est port 3 que je vais extraire.
par contre vu que j'ai un linkage avec mon module memoire je ne puis passer en mode 1
en cours ....
si tu as besoin de photo de retouche d'image ou d'autre chose n'hésite pas
- charognard
- Fonctionne à 9600 bauds
- Messages : 4412
- Enregistré le : 06 juin 2007 19:28
- Localisation : Indre et loire
- Contact :
Re: Emulation du PC-1600
J'avais regardé un peu la mémoire écran du sharp... c'est la grosse merde avec 4 zones différentes et des comportement étrange
j'avais pas tout compris, si tu as des infos ça m'évitera de chercher
Code : Tout sélectionner
5 CLS
20 A=&F05C
30 FOR L=0TO 7
40 OUT &50,((L+PEEK A)AND &7)OR &B8
60 OUT &50,&40
70 FOR B=&3FTO 0STEP -1
80 OUT &52,&AA
90 NEXT B
100 NEXT L
j'avais pas tout compris, si tu as des infos ça m'évitera de chercher
- charognard
- Fonctionne à 9600 bauds
- Messages : 4412
- Enregistré le : 06 juin 2007 19:28
- Localisation : Indre et loire
- Contact :
Re: Emulation du PC-1600
Jerome à un CE1600P
peut etre peut il passer ce programme
et celui ci
avec ce programme là à lancer avant
peut etre peut il passer ce programme
Code : Tout sélectionner
10 OPEN "COM1:" FOR OUTPUT AS #1
20 FOR A=&4000TO &7FFF
30 B=PEEK# (4,A)
40 IF AMOD32=0THEN PRINT #1,"":PRINT #1,RIGHT$ ("000"+HEX$ A,4);":";
50 PRINT #1,RIGHT$ ("0"+HEX$ B,2);
60 NEXT
Code : Tout sélectionner
10 OPEN "COM1:" FOR OUTPUT AS #1
20 FOR A=&4000TO &7FFF
30 B=PEEK# (5,A)
40 IF AMOD32=0THEN PRINT #1,"":PRINT #1,RIGHT$ ("000"+HEX$ A,4);":";
50 PRINT #1,RIGHT$ ("0"+HEX$ B,2);
60 NEXT
avec ce programme là à lancer avant
Code : Tout sélectionner
10 INIT "COM1:",4096
20 SETCOM "COM1:",9600,8,N,1,X,N
30 PCONSOLE "COM1:",255,2
40 SETDEV "COM1:",PO
50 KBUFF$ =CHR$ 30+"NEW"+CHR$ 13+CHR$ 30+"PRINT COM$"+CHR$ (34)+"COM1:"+CHR$ (13)
- charognard
- Fonctionne à 9600 bauds
- Messages : 4412
- Enregistré le : 06 juin 2007 19:28
- Localisation : Indre et loire
- Contact :
Re: Emulation du PC-1600
les trois dernieres rom remy
http://fr.normand.free.fr/sili/rom/romII-0.txt
http://fr.normand.free.fr/sili/rom/romIII-3.txt
http://fr.normand.free.fr/sili/rom/romIV-6.txt
Tiens les boucles FOR NEXT du sharp 1600 sont aussi limitées à 32768 .. j'avais oublié
http://fr.normand.free.fr/sili/rom/romII-0.txt
http://fr.normand.free.fr/sili/rom/romIII-3.txt
http://fr.normand.free.fr/sili/rom/romIV-6.txt
Tiens les boucles FOR NEXT du sharp 1600 sont aussi limitées à 32768 .. j'avais oublié
Modifié en dernier par charognard le 02 avr. 2010 20:55, modifié 1 fois.
-
- Fonctionne à 2400 bauds
- Messages : 2221
- Enregistré le : 13 mars 2006 15:39
- Localisation : Issy
- Contact :
Re: Emulation du PC-1600
merci, c'est Madame qui va être contente pour ce week-end prolongécharognard a écrit :les trois dernieres rom remy
http://fr.normand.free.fr/sili/rom/romII-0.txt
http://fr.normand.free.fr/sili/rom/romIII-3.txt
http://fr.normand.free.fr/sili/rom/romIV-6.txt
PockEmul, Emulateur de pocket Sharp, Canon, Casio, HP, TI, NEC, Panasonic, Sanco, Seiko, General, National, ....
sur Windows, Linux, OS X et Android
Available now on the Google Play Store and the Apple Store
sur Windows, Linux, OS X et Android
Available now on the Google Play Store and the Apple Store
-
- Fonctionne à 300 bauds
- Messages : 136
- Enregistré le : 29 avr. 2009 21:02
- Localisation : Yvelines
- Contact :
Re: Emulation du PC-1600
Charo, je suis en train de faire une version Windows Mobile HD2 de mon émulateur PC1500.charognard a écrit :bonne nouvelle remi
une version compilé sous windows mobile pour mon HD2 serait bien venu ... je sais j'abuse
Je compte finir une première version utilisable d'ici qques jours.
Si ca t'intéresse d'être béta-testeur...
- charognard
- Fonctionne à 9600 bauds
- Messages : 4412
- Enregistré le : 06 juin 2007 19:28
- Localisation : Indre et loire
- Contact :
Re: Emulation du PC-1600
que ça m'interesse ???xtof78 a écrit :Charo, je suis en train de faire une version Windows Mobile HD2 de mon émulateur PC1500.charognard a écrit :bonne nouvelle remi
une version compilé sous windows mobile pour mon HD2 serait bien venu ... je sais j'abuse
Je compte finir une première version utilisable d'ici qques jours.
Si ca t'intéresse d'être béta-testeur...
tu plaisante ? je ne vais pas dormir de la nuit maintenant
dis moi plus
il est dév en quoi .net, java C++ ?
l'interface est t'elle exploitable facilement en tactile ?
AHH le HD2 ... bien heureux les propriétaires d'iphone car le royaumes des cieux leur est ouvert
-
- Fonctionne à 300 bauds
- Messages : 136
- Enregistré le : 29 avr. 2009 21:02
- Localisation : Yvelines
- Contact :
Re: Emulation du PC-1600
Effectivement,
le portage C++ est relativement simple puisqu'il suffit de recompiler. Il tourne d'ailleurs déjà bien.
Le gros du travail est de trouver la meilleure astuce pour que le clavier soit utilisable sur un écran capacitif, moins précis (et avec de gros doigts).
Le design de l'écran est aussi un défi.
Pour le 1er essai, je met le clavier en 2 pages switchables.
Pour la suite, le clavier "glissera" pour être affiché d'un seul tenant.
(Vive le HD2 !)
PS: Je vais arrêter de polluer le thread de maître Rémy
le portage C++ est relativement simple puisqu'il suffit de recompiler. Il tourne d'ailleurs déjà bien.
Le gros du travail est de trouver la meilleure astuce pour que le clavier soit utilisable sur un écran capacitif, moins précis (et avec de gros doigts).
Le design de l'écran est aussi un défi.
Pour le 1er essai, je met le clavier en 2 pages switchables.
Pour la suite, le clavier "glissera" pour être affiché d'un seul tenant.
(Vive le HD2 !)
PS: Je vais arrêter de polluer le thread de maître Rémy
- charognard
- Fonctionne à 9600 bauds
- Messages : 4412
- Enregistré le : 06 juin 2007 19:28
- Localisation : Indre et loire
- Contact :
Re: Emulation du PC-1600
l'ecran en 740x28 (4 pixels) n'occuperait pas grand chose sur l'écran
le clavier alpha en dessous avec le pavé numérique en slide me paraitrait pas mal non plus
ou pas de pavé numérique et des touches numeriques en ligne de dessus.
rien empecherais non plus d'utiliser la zone ecran du sharp 1500 comme zone cliquable avec une ligne numérique en transparence activable
le clavier alpha en dessous avec le pavé numérique en slide me paraitrait pas mal non plus
ou pas de pavé numérique et des touches numeriques en ligne de dessus.
rien empecherais non plus d'utiliser la zone ecran du sharp 1500 comme zone cliquable avec une ligne numérique en transparence activable
Modifié en dernier par charognard le 03 avr. 2010 18:55, modifié 1 fois.
- jvernet
- Fonctionne à 14400 bauds
- Messages : 7958
- Enregistré le : 24 mai 2002 09:57
- Localisation : France 69
- Contact :
Re: Emulation du PC-1600
charognard a écrit :Jerome à un CE1600P
peut etre peut il passer ce programme
Je vais essayer !
"l'ordinateur et l'homme sont les deux opposés les plus intégraux qui existent. L'homme est lent, peu rigoureux et très intuitif. L'ordinateur est super rapide, très rigoureux et complètement con."
- charognard
- Fonctionne à 9600 bauds
- Messages : 4412
- Enregistré le : 06 juin 2007 19:28
- Localisation : Indre et loire
- Contact :
Re: Emulation du PC-1600
si tu tantes n'ouble pas de brancher le ce1600 pour avoir sa rom
- badaze
- Fonctionne à 14400 bauds
- Messages : 8402
- Enregistré le : 12 févr. 2007 18:36
- Localisation : Pas très loin de Lyon
- Contact :
Re: Emulation du PC-1600
Yo charo tu parles verlan maintenant ?charognard a écrit :si tu tantes n'ouble pas de brancher le ce1600 pour avoir sa rom
Tout est bon dans le pocket.
Moi j'aime tout.... Casio, HP, Sharp, TI et les autres sauf que les TI semblent ne pas m'aimer
http://www.emmella.fr
Mes Casio - HP - Sharp - TI
Homme invisible.
Moi j'aime tout.... Casio, HP, Sharp, TI et les autres sauf que les TI semblent ne pas m'aimer
http://www.emmella.fr
Mes Casio - HP - Sharp - TI
Homme invisible.